The feeding habits of the fish species in a composite fish culture system are:
● (A) Catla: It is a Surface feeder (feeds on zooplankton). Matches with (III).
● (B) Rohu: It is a Column feeder (feeds in the middle zone of the pond). Matches with (IV).
● (C) Mrigal and Common carp: They are Bottom feeders (feed on decaying plants and detritus at the bottom). Matches with (I).
● (D) Grass Carp: It feeds on aquatic plants and weeds. Matches with Feed on the weeds (II).
Information Booster:
● This combination is used in Composite Fish Culture (Polyculture) to utilize food available in all parts of the pond.
● It increases the total yield of the pond.
Additional Knowledge:
● Silver Carp is another surface feeder often used.
● The scientific name of Rohu is Labeo rohita and Catla is Catla catla.
